首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

在控制台上显示的操作和状态,但在带有钩子的应用程序中未定义

,可能是指在应用程序中使用了钩子(Hook)机制,但是在控制台上并没有明确定义相关的操作和状态。

钩子是一种在软件开发中常用的技术,它允许开发人员在特定的事件发生时插入自定义的代码。通过使用钩子,开发人员可以在应用程序的执行过程中捕获特定的事件,并在事件发生时执行自定义的操作。

在这种情况下,控制台上显示的操作和状态可能是指在应用程序的控制台输出中,开发人员通过打印相关信息来显示操作和状态。这些信息可能包括应用程序的执行进度、错误信息、调试信息等。

然而,在带有钩子的应用程序中未定义操作和状态可能意味着开发人员在钩子中没有明确定义相关的操作和状态。这可能是由于开发人员忘记在钩子中添加相关的代码,或者是由于钩子的实现不完整导致的。

针对这种情况,可以通过以下几个步骤来解决:

  1. 检查应用程序中的钩子实现:确保在钩子中添加了正确的代码来定义操作和状态。如果发现缺失或错误的代码,可以进行修复或补充。
  2. 调试应用程序:使用调试工具来跟踪应用程序的执行过程,查看钩子是否被正确触发,并检查钩子中的代码是否被执行。如果发现问题,可以通过调试来定位并修复。
  3. 日志记录:在应用程序中添加适当的日志记录机制,记录关键操作和状态的信息。这样可以在控制台输出之外,通过查看日志文件来获取更详细的操作和状态信息。

总结起来,对于在控制台上显示的操作和状态,在带有钩子的应用程序中未定义的情况,需要检查钩子的实现、进行调试和添加日志记录等措施来解决问题。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

53秒

动态环境下机器人运动规划与控制有移动障碍物的无人机动画2

34秒

动态环境下机器人运动规划与控制有移动障碍物的无人机动画

领券